Output 7d8b640dcc5ae23a01e22776b666142dbb8afebe8dba3c2c8270883c7dcf07e4:2

value
125818
script pubkey
OP_0 OP_PUSHBYTES_20 8bcbb254e2594686d77c9110d70fa4477e83d3d8
address
tb1q309my48zt9rgd4mujygdwraygalg857c6wxcka
transaction
7d8b640dcc5ae23a01e22776b666142dbb8afebe8dba3c2c8270883c7dcf07e4
confirmations
82560
spent
true